Hennessy students set to immerse themselves in Cambodia
On July 5, 26 Year 11 Hennessy Catholic College students and four staff members will begin their cultural immersion trip to Cambodia.

The students will be assisting with the process of building two houses for rural communities in the Siem Reap province.

They will also be visiting a number of schools and the Sisters of Mercy Orphanage in Phnom Penh.

This annual trip provides an invaluable opportunity for students to broaden their own experience and embrace the Cambodian culture and heritage.
